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Breite einer Scrollbar einer Komponente verändern (https://www.delphipraxis.net/121247-breite-einer-scrollbar-einer-komponente-veraendern.html)

Reinhardtinho 24. Sep 2008 14:58


Breite einer Scrollbar einer Komponente verändern
 
Hi,

da meine Anwendung auf einem PC mit Touchbildschirm ohne Maus und Tastatur laufen soll, möchte ich die Scrollbar einer Komponente in der Breite verändern.

Kann mir bitte jemand bei dem Problem helfen?


Vielen Dank und freundliche Grüße
Lorenz

Bernhard Geyer 24. Sep 2008 15:04

Re: Breite einer Scrollbar einer Komponente verändern
 
Kannst du nicht die Windows-Einstellungen ändern das breitere Scrollbars verwendet werden sollen?
Ansonsten wird das schwer das für beliebige Controls in der Anwendung zu machen da hier einiges an Windows bezüglich Zeichnen abgegeben wird. Im ElPack wäre dies möglich da die für ihre eigenen Controls über Hookingmechanismen und des eigen Theming sowas unabhängig von Windows einzustellen. Evtl. auch mit Skinningkomponenten wie VCLSkin.

Reinhardtinho 25. Sep 2008 11:57

Re: Breite einer Scrollbar einer Komponente verändern
 
Habe beschlossen, die Scrollbar der Komponente wegzuschalten und die Steuerung von "außen" über eine extra Scrollbar-Komponente zu realisieren. Dann muss ich nichts in den System-Einstellungen ändern und kann so der Scrollbar ein beliebiges Aussehen verpassen.

Danke


Alle Zeitangaben in WEZ +1. Es ist jetzt 16:25 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z